How do you show healed folders which are now classified as hidden system folders and in the properties the hidden option is not click-able. The virus was a worm called Vb.ug?

open dos prompt. go to directory of that hidden system file/folder. type "attrib -s -h <name of that file/folder>". -s declassifies it as system file/folder while -h unhides it
